What does the equation A + B -> AB represent?

The equation A + B -> AB illustrates a basic form of chemical synthesis because it shows the combination of two reactants, A and B, to form a single product, AB. In chemical synthesis, multiple reactants react together to produce a more complex product. This is a fundamental type of reaction in chemistry where simple substances combine to create a compound, which is demonstrated by the resultant AB in the equation.

In contrast, the other options suggest different types of chemical reactions or processes. A complete reaction yielding two products would imply the breakdown or transformation of more complex reactants into simpler products, which is not represented here. A decomposition reaction usually involves a single compound breaking down into two or more simpler substances, which is also not the case in this equation. Additionally, a representation of a catalyst would indicate the mechanism by which a substance accelerates a chemical transformation without being consumed, but that concept is not depicted in this straightforward synthesis of A and B into AB.
